Sun Sep 29 201317:41Swisher goes 2-for-5 with double, HR, 2 RBI
Nick Swisher went 2-for-5 with a double, home run and two RBI against the Twins on Sunday.
The victory was Cleveland's 10th straight. The Indians finished 92-70 and have clinched one of the AL's Wild Card slots (Tampa Bay and Texas are still sorting out who will get the other). Swisher slashed .246/.341/.423 with 22 homers and 63 RBI in 145 games over his first season as an Indian.

Mon Jun 17 201317:40Nick Swisher gets cortisone shot in shoulder
Nick Swisher received a cortisone shot in his left shoulder and is likely to be sidelined until at least Friday.
The shoulder has been an ongoing issue for Swisher, who aggravated the injury during Sunday's game. An MRI has ruled out any structural damage, but the Indians haven't ruled out the possibility of a stint on the disabled list. The Indians figure to see how he responds to the shot before making a roster move.

Sun Jun 16 201312:27Nick Swisher (shoulder) could land on DL
Nick Swisher's nagging left shoulder injury could force him to the disabled list.
Swisher has been battling the ailment all season and aggravated it during Saturday's game. He's in a 6-for-55 slump, which no doubt is due in part to the injury. "I've been battling this shoulder thing the whole year. It's super frustrating for me because I've never had something like this," he said. "Either way, we have to figure out what is going on and then we will go from there."
